#6fe438 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6fe438 is composed of 43.5% red, 89.4%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.4%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 100.8 degrees, a saturation of 76.1% and a lightness of 55.7%. #6fe438 color hex could be obtained by blending #deff70 with #00c900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#6fe438 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6fe438 has RGB values of R:111, G:228,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0, Y:0.75,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 7332920.

Shades and Tints of #6fe438
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030801 is the darkest color, while #f8fef6 is the lightest one.
